October 15, 2009 | West Bengal Forest officials recover deer skull, arrest one | East Gurguria (West Bengal):
West Bengal Forest Department on
Thursday recovered two deer skulls in east Gurguria town of the state. Acting
on a tip-off, the forest officials nabbed a person identified as Swapan Sardar
(35) in this connection. The officials recovered two deer skulls and wires from
the possession of Sardar. Sardar is suspected to be the poacher in East Gurguria
near Raigidhi forest range of 24 South Paraganas district. "Through a confidential
report, the skulls and wires have been recovered from Swapan Sardar," said Somanth
Sarkar, Range Officer, Raidighi Forest Range. Poaching is the main threat to the
survival of Deer, which is illegally killed for its skin and antlers. |
